Jenns Slow cook Italian Chicken
- Minutes to Prepare:
- Minutes to Cook:
- Number of Servings: 12
Ingredients
Directions
6 Boneless, Skinless Chicken Breasts, cut in half1 can Cream of Chicken Soup1 8 oz package of cream cheese cubed into 8 pieces1 package of good seasons dressing4 cloves of garlic diced
1. Cut the chicken in half
2. Cover the chicken with the cubed cream cheese
3. Mix the garlic, good seasons dressing (Found with the salad dressing, but is dried, can be mixed to make Italian dressing) and the soup and pour over the chicken.
4. Put in the crock pot on low for 8 - 10 hours.
Serve over white rice. or over Egg noodles
